Gewusst wie: bestimmen, ob ein Blatt in einer Arbeitsmappe mit VB vorhanden ist

August 5

Visual Basic ist eine ereignisgesteuerte Programmiersprache, die von Microsoft entwickelt wurde. Visual Basic ist einfach und schnell zu erlernen und ist beliebt für seine schnelle Anwendung Entwicklung und Automatisierung-Fähigkeiten. Die VB-Sprache ist in einer Reihe von Microsoft Products, einschließlich Visual Basic 6, NET und Microsoft Office enthalten. Programmierer können Programme mit der VB und der VB-Editor Programm Microsoft Excel schreiben und überprüfen, ob bestimmte Arbeitsblätter in Excel Dokumenten vorhanden sind.

Anweisungen

1 Öffnen Sie Microsoft Excel.

2 Klicken Sie auf "Tools", "Makro", und klicken Sie dann auf "Visual Basic." Den VB-Editor wird geöffnet.

3 Klicken Sie auf "Einfügen", dann "Module". Sie können nun in einem Programmier Codemodul.

4 Typ oder kopieren Sie den folgenden Code:

Sub DoesSheetExist()

Dim wSheet als Arbeitsblatt

On Error Resume Next

Set wSheet = Sheets("Sheet1")

If wSheet Is Nothing Then

MsgBox ("Worksheet does not exist")

Else 'Does exist

MsgBox ("Sheet 1 does exist")

End If

EndSub

5 Mit "F5" um das Programm auszuführen. Es sollte Ihnen sagen, wenn Blatt 1 vorhanden ist oder nicht in Ihrer Excel-Arbeitsmappe vorhanden ist.